Formal Expressions:

Formal expressions are typically used when addressing someone in a professional or official capacity. Here are several ways to say “hope you are recovering well” formally:

  1. Wishing you a speedy recovery: This simple yet effective phrase expresses your desire for a swift recovery.
  2. May you make a quick recovery: A more formal expression that incorporates a sense of hope and well-being.
  3. I hope you feel better soon: A classic phrase that conveys your genuine concern for their well-being.
  4. Wishing you good health and a speedy recovery: This thoughtful message combines well wishes for their health and recovery.
  5. May you regain your strength and vitality: A more poetic way to express your hopes for a complete recovery.

Informal Expressions:

Informal expressions are more relaxed and casual, suitable for addressing close friends, family members, or colleagues with whom you share a friendly rapport. Here are some informal ways to say “hope you are recovering well”:

  1. Get well soon, buddy: A friendly and straightforward way to convey your wishes for their speedy recovery.
  2. Take care and feel better: A short and sweet expression that combines concern with a touch of warmth.
  3. Hoping you’re back on your feet soon: A playful expression that demonstrates your desire for their quick recovery.
  4. Wishing you a swift recovery, my friend: This phrase conveys both warmth and friendship.
  5. Thinking of you and sending healing vibes: A heartfelt expression that shows your emotional support during their recovery.

Tips for Expressing Your Well Wishes:

When conveying your wishes for someone’s recovery, keep these tips in mind:

  1. Be genuine: Show sincere concern for the person’s well-being.
  2. Keep it simple: Short and concise messages are often more impactful.
  3. Add a personal touch: Use their name or reference shared experiences to create a closer connection.
  4. Consider their preferences: Tailor your expression to their personality, taking into account their sense of humor or seriousness.
  5. Offer support: Let them know you are there to assist them in any way possible.

Remember, the most important thing is to let the person know you genuinely care and are thinking of them during their recovery.

Examples:

Here are some examples that encompass a range of situations:

Dear Jonathan, I heard about your recent surgery, and I want you to know that I’m wishing you a speedy recovery. You’re in my thoughts, and I hope to see you back on your feet soon.

Hey Jane, just wanted to drop a quick message to let you know I’m thinking of you. Take care and feel better soon. The team misses you, and we can’t wait to have you back with us!

Hi Dad, sending all my love and healing vibes your way. Take it easy, and remember to prioritize your well-being. We’re all here to support you through this journey to recovery.

These examples demonstrate how you can customize your expressions based on the individual and your relationship with them.
